NSStream

1、文件流的使用

NSString *filePath = @"/Users/JHQ0228/Desktop/test.txt";
NSData *data = [@"hello world ! " dataUsingEncoding:NSUTF8StringEncoding];

// 以拼接的方式实例化文件流
NSOutputStream *fileStream = [[NSOutputStream alloc] initToFileAtPath:filePath append:YES];

// 打开文件流
[fileStream open];

// 将数据的 "字节" 一次性写入文件流,并且指定数据长度
[fileStream write:data.bytes maxLength:data.length];

// 关闭文件流
[fileStream close];
posted @ 2019-02-16 22:32  CH520  阅读(298)  评论(0编辑  收藏  举报